Optical Color Harmony Formulas for Light Salmon

Geometric intervals calculated from #FFA07A on the 360-degree color wheel.

Direct Polar (180°)#7AD9FF

Complementary Harmony

Pairs Light Salmon with its polar opposite (#7AD9FF) to create maximum optical contrast, perfect for high-converting call-to-action buttons.

Adjacent (±30°)#FF7A97 · #FFE27A

Analogous Harmony

Positions adjacent neighboring hues on either side of Light Salmon for serene, gentle, and organic visual transitions.

Split Angles (150° / 210°)#7AFFE2 · #7A97FF

Split-Complementary

Uses the two colors flanking the direct complement of Light Salmon, offering rich visual variety without harsh chromatic vibration.

Triangular (120°)#7AFFA0 · #A07AFF

Triadic Harmony

Forms an equilateral triangle on the color wheel, generating playful, dynamic energy when balanced against a neutral background.

Rectangular (90°)#97FF7A · #7AD9FF · #E27AFF

Tetradic (Square) Harmony

A rich four-color scheme combining two complementary pairs, ideal for complex dashboards, gaming HUDs, and multi-tier charts.

What are the exact digital and print color codes for Light Salmon (#FFA07A)?
Light Salmon is defined by the HEX code #FFA07A. Its digital screen RGB coordinates are R:255, G:160, B:122. Its cylindrical HSL values are Hue:17°, Saturation:100%, Lightness:74%. In HSV/HSB format, it is 17°, 52%, 100%. For four-color CMYK process printing, its ink percentages are C:0%, M:37%, Y:52%, K:0%.
Does Light Salmon (#FFA07A) pass WCAG 2.2 accessibility standards for text readability?
Against a pure white (#FFFFFF) background, Light Salmon achieves a contrast ratio of 1.99:1 (Failing WCAG AA for normal body text, and Failing for large headings). Against dark slate (#0F172A), it achieves a contrast ratio of 8.98:1 (Passing WCAG AA).
